My research interests … clean vomit from couch cushionWebThe path integral formalism, which was invented by the US physicist Richard Feynman, is a tool for calculating such quantum mechanical probabilities. Feynman’s recipe, applied to a particle travelling from A to B, is the following. The best intuition I have about measure is, it's like a ... clean viruses free appWeb6 Path integral of asset prices* 101 6.1 Introduction 101 6.2 Microeconomic potential 103 6.3 Microeconomic action functional 105 6.4 Equilibrium asset prices 108 6.5 Feynman perturbation expansion 111 6.6 Nonlinear terms: Feynman diagrams 116 6.7 Normalization 118 6.8 Path integral: Monte Carlo simulation 121 cleanview prepWebRichard Feynman's never previously published doctoral thesis formed the heart of much of his brilliant and profound work in theoretical physics.
